Hey Today i went wid my class as a brain cooler on a field trip with one of our favourite teachers through the chaguaramas area. i did not believe it was such a historical landmark and sight as people said it was .
Our Destination was the Edith Falls In Chaguaramas located going up Caranage to the Macripe Main Road and Jus Go In The Street Where It Says CDA Edith Falls and National Park. The Day started off Rainy where we met our tour guides and headed into the track. She told us that Edith falls is very dangerous and strenous trail to get there because when rain falls the water can gush down causing people to drown or have serious injuries. Alot of animals were sighted such as howler monkeys and such. We were only quarter of our trail when rain started to fall. we were stranded on the trail and had to shelter under baliser yes PNM Leaves. Completely soaked we had to run to a nearby golf course and boarded back the bus and she instead carried us to wonderful sights of the road. Our first sight was going further up macripe main road where there was a big sign with Bamboo cathedral and tracking station. Go into there and you will enter bamboos carved like arches overhead. many people host weddings there because of the natrual arch. Goin up further is the tracking station where in world war 11 the Americans used to spy on the russians and germans. its a huge satelite and a historical sight. everything is still there but it do not work.from there you can spot all the islands including venezuela. Everyone come to this place including UWI students to star watch. We stopped in a road where it have bunkers hidden in bushes from way back to 1891 or earlier. it was really worthwhile. we later went to Macripe beach where we cooled off and headed back to skool.
